The Cyclopedia of New Zealand [Canterbury Provincial District]

White, Cyril T.

White, Cyril T., Farmer, “The Peaks.” Mr. White, one of the pioneers at the Peaks settlement, was born in London, and was educated there and at Sedgely Park, Staffordshire. After some commercial experience he came out to the Colony in the s.s. “Aorangi” in 1884. He now holds 150 acres of freehold and 3847 acres of leasehold land, which he partly crops with good results, and grazes a large nock of half-bred English Leicester-Merino sheep. Mr. White's homestead is situated on the banks of the Hurunui river and is shelered from the prevailing winds by a natural terrace and a plantation of pinus insignis. He has been a member of the Waiotahi School Committee from its inception and is now chairman; he is also a member of the Hurunui Domain Board. Mr. White was married in 1878 to Miss Mumby, of Lingfield, Surrey, and has a family of six sons and three daughters.
